A Winter Roofing Problem Every Homeowner Should Understand

Ice dams are one of the most common winter-related roofing problems in cold climates—and one of the most damaging when left unaddressed. They can cause roof leaks, interior water damage, insulation problems, and possible mold growth.

What Every Home Buyer & Homeowner Needs to Know

Radon testing is one of the most important—and most misunderstood—environmental tests performed during a home inspection. Radon is a colorless, odorless radioactive gas that can accumulate inside homes and pose serious long-term health risks.
